About this school
Tatham Fells Church of England Voluntary Controlled Primary School is a Church of England voluntary controlled primary school in Lancaster. It teaches children aged 3 to 11 and has 28 pupils on roll.

Ofsted judgement
Confirmed by a short inspection, not a full one
Ofsted's most recent visit was a short inspection on 27 February 2024, where inspectors confirmed the school remains Good. The school's last full inspection took place before September 2019, so its area grades are not part of Ofsted's current published data. Older reports are on the school's Ofsted page.
Exam results
Key stage 2 (end of primary school)
| Measure | 2023/24 | 2024/25 |
|---|---|---|
| Pupils at the end of key stage 2 | 12 | 2 |
| Met the expected standard in reading, writing and maths | 67% | - |
| Reached the higher standard in reading, writing and maths | 0% | - |
| Expected standard in reading | 83% | - |
| Expected standard in maths | 83% | - |
| Expected standard in grammar, punctuation and spelling | 50% | - |
| Average scaled score in reading | 109.0 | - |
| Average scaled score in maths | 105.0 | - |
